Output 158a677181a40b4fcc8c35ac67eb37563c386bee25791d205475d94fab6d831a:7

value
36272364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03293ca876fd8cab294330f14d803a977523bf2b OP_EQUAL
address
31yjMK5M4rXCmAHDFA8R4USnAevCCRSKqP
transaction
158a677181a40b4fcc8c35ac67eb37563c386bee25791d205475d94fab6d831a
confirmations
247777
spent
true